Common Misconceptions Regarding Data
What are some typical false impressions that often cloud the understanding of statistics? Numerous individuals incorrectly think that statistics merely includes numbers, ignoring its theoretical foundations. Some assume that a small sample dimension can produce dependable verdicts, disregarding the significance of representative data. One more common misunderstanding is the idea that correlation suggests causation, bring about wrong analyses of partnerships between variables. Furthermore, many students think that statistics is entirely regarding calculations instead than recognizing its duty in information analysis and decision-making. Others might view statistics as a stiff self-control, stopping working to appreciate its versatility in different contexts. Misconceptions concerning analytical relevance, such as corresponding it with useful importance, likewise add to complication. These misconceptions can impede trainees' ability to understand analytical principles successfully, commonly causing irritation and anxiousness when involving with the topic. Addressing these misconceptions is essential for fostering a more comprehensive understanding of data.
